日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 编程资源 > 编程问答 >内容正文

编程问答

OSPF协议及链路状态算法(详解)

發布時間:2024/7/5 编程问答 34 豆豆
生活随笔 收集整理的這篇文章主要介紹了 OSPF协议及链路状态算法(详解) 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.

一、路由選擇協議分類回顧

二、OSPF協議

  • 開放最短路徑優先OSPF協議:“開放”標明OSPF協議不是受某一家廠商控制,而是公開發表的;
  • “最短路徑優先”是因為使用了Dijkstra提出的最短路徑算法SPF
  • OSPF最主要的特征就是使用分布式的鏈路狀態協議
  • OSPF的特點:

    和誰交換?
  • 使用洪泛法向自治系統內所有路由器發送信息,即路由器通過輸出端口向所有相鄰的路由器發送信息,而每一個相鄰路由器又再次將此信息發往其所有的相鄰路由器。廣播
    最終整個區域內所有路由器都得到了這個信息的一個副本。
  • 交換什么?
  • 發送的信息就是與本路由器相鄰的所有路由器的鏈路狀態鏈路狀態是指本路由器和哪些路由器相鄰,以及該鏈路的度量/代價——費用、距離、時延、帶寬等,這些都由網絡管理人員來決定。)。
    【舉例】
    思科路由器中OSPF計算代價的方法:100Mbps/鏈路帶寬計算結果小于1的值仍記為1;大于1且有小數的,舍去小數。
  • 多久交換?
  • 只有當鏈路狀態發生變化時,路由器才向所有路由器洪泛發送此信息。
  • 最后,所有路由器都能建立一個鏈路狀態數據庫,即全網拓撲圖

    三、鏈路狀態路由算法

  • 每個路由器發現它的鄰居結點【HELLO問候分組】,并了解鄰居節點的網絡地址。
  • 設置到它的每個鄰居的成本度量metric。
  • 構造【DD數據庫描述分組】,向鄰站給出自己的鏈路狀態數據庫中的所有鏈路狀態項目的摘要信息。
  • 如果DD分組中的摘要自己都有,則鄰站不做處理;如果有沒有的或者是更新的,則發送【LSR鏈路狀態請求分組】請求自己沒有的和比自己更新的信息。
  • 收到鄰站的LSR分組后,發送【LSU鏈路狀態更新分組】進行更新。
  • 更新完畢后,鄰站返回一個【LSAck鏈路狀態確認分組】進行確認。
    只要一個路由器的鏈路狀態發生變化:
    5.泛洪發送【LSU鏈路狀態更新分組】進行更新。
    6.更新完畢后,其他站返回一個【LSAck鏈路狀態確認分組】進行確認。
  • 使用Dijkstra根據自己的鏈路狀態數據庫構造到其他節點間的最短路徑。
  • 四、OSPF的區域

    為了使OSPF能夠用于規模很大的網絡,OSPF把一個自治系統再劃分為若干個更小的范圍,叫做區域(Area)
    每一個區域都有一個32位的區域標識符(用點分十進制表示)
    區域也不能太大,在一個區域內的路由器最好不超過200個。

    區域內路由器IR(internal router):R1,R2,R8,R9
    主干路由器BBR(backbone router):R3,R4,R5,R6,R7
    區域邊界路由器ABR(area border router):R3,R4,R7
    自治系統邊界路由器ASBR(AS border router):R6

    五、OSPF分組

    六、OSPF其他特點

    1.每隔30min,要刷新一次數據庫中的鏈路狀態。
    2.由于一個路由器的鏈路狀態只涉及到與相鄰路由器的連通狀態,因而與整個互聯網的規模并無直接關系。因此當互聯網規模很大時,OSPF協議要比距離向量協議RIP好得多。
    3.OSPF不存在壞消息傳的慢的問題,它的收斂速度很快

    七、總結

    總結

    以上是生活随笔為你收集整理的OSPF协议及链路状态算法(详解)的全部內容,希望文章能夠幫你解決所遇到的問題。

    如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。